What is RAMDO?

RAMDO is a software platform for uncertainty quantification, reliability analysis and design optimization.

RAMDO is complementary CAE software that, when used in conjunction with a design simulation package, provides a more reliable product design. RAMDO allows engineers to take into account the variability of project inputs (materials, loads) along with operating conditions and create an optimized solution. RAMDO performs this analysis exclusively with the efficient use of computer resources, a user-friendly interface, and an economical license subscription.

Top features and benefits of RAMDO

The main purpose of this product is to allow designers to incorporate the variability of input parameters into their simulation models. Thus, providing a better understanding of how variability affects simulation output and allowing decision makers to choose the desired level of reliability and confidence. An intermediate benefit of this tool is the reduction of computational time for UQ, reliability analysis and RBDO. The result for end consumers is a product design that typically includes reduced weight, lower costs, less frequent maintenance, and improved safety.

Industrial Applications

Any CAE simulation can be supplemented with RAMDO. Some industrial examples include:

Aerospace: Mechanical / structural design of wings, engines and interiors, taking into account the variability of materials, manufacturing and operating conditions.

Architecture, Engineering and Construction: Structural projects taking into account the variability of; wind loads, material properties for steel and concrete and fluid flows for thermal distribution and solar load.

Automotive: Improving noise, vibration and roughness (NVH) and vehicle durability, taking into account variability in loads, materials and manufacturing.

Electronics: Design of electrical and electromagnetic devices, such as motors, transformers, transmission lines, taking into account the variability of materials, electrical and thermal loads.

Oil & Gas: Structural projects of probes, pipelines, taking into account the variability of wind load, sea loads and materials.
